Near-dying experiences (NDE­s) are common enough that they have enter­ed our everyday language. Phrases like "my entire life flashed earlier than my eyes" and "go to the sunshine" come from decades of research into these strange, seemingly supernatural experiences that some individuals have after they're at the brink of demise. However what precisely are NDEs? Are they visual hallucinations? Spiritual experiences? Proof of life after loss of life? Or are they merely chemical changes within the brain and Memory Wave Program sensory organs in the moments previous to loss of life when a person is experiencing one thing like cardiac arrest? What is a Near-loss of life Expertise? What is a Close to-death Expertise? A close to-demise experience is a phenomenon wherein people who are near death report a range of unusual and often profound sensations, resembling out-of-physique experiences or encounters with gentle. These experiences can vary extensively however usually contain a sense of transcending the boundaries of abnormal consciousness during a life-threatening scenario.



­­Dr. Raymond Moody coined the time period "close to-demise experience" in his 1975 e-book, "Life After Life." While there are lots of questions on NDEs, one thing is certain: They do happen. Hundreds of people have perceived related sensations whereas near demise. The controversy is over whether or not or not they really skilled what they perceived. ­­Int­ense, pure brilliant mild: Sometimes this intense (but not painful) mild fills the room. In other cases, the subject sees a light that they really feel represents both heaven or God. Out-of-body experiences (OBE): The subject feels that they have left their bodily body. They will look down and see it, often describing the sight of medical doctors engaged on them.



In some instances, the subject's "spirit" then flies out of the room, into ­the sky and into space. Getting into another realm or dimension: Relying on the topic's religious beliefs and the nature of the expertise, they might understand this realm as heaven or, in rare instances, Memory Wave hell. Spirit beings: Throughout the OBE, the topic encounters "beings of gentle," or other representations of spiritual entities. They might perceive these as deceased cherished ones, members of the family, angels, saints or God. ­The tunnel: Many NDE subjects discover themselves in a tunnel with a light at its finish. They might encounter spirit beings in the event that they go by the tunnel. Communication with spirits: Before the NDE ends, subjects could report some form of communication with a spirit being who asks them to decide on between going into the light or returning to their earthly body. Others really feel they have been compelled to return to their physique by a voiceless command, probably coming from God. Life evaluation: This trait can also be referred to as "the panoramic life evaluate." The subject sees their complete life in a detailed or Memory Wave Program brief flashback.



The subject may also perceive some type of judgment by nearby spirit entities. Close to-demise experiences and out-of-physique experiences are typically grouped together, but there are key differences. An OBE is usually a part of an NDE, however some people experience OBEs in circumstances that have nothing to do with demise or dying. They are not limited to specific circumstances but could happen underneath numerous situations or states of consciousness. Anyplace from 1 p.c (based on a 1982 Gallup poll) to 25 p.c (in response to some researchers) of subjects do not expertise emotions of peace, nor do they visit heaven or meet friendly spirits. As an alternative, they feel terrified and are accosted by demons or malicious imps. They could go to locations that match biblical descriptions of hell, together with lakes of fireplace, tormented souls and a basic feeling of oppressive heat.
